Abstract

Background

Penile skin zipper entrapment is an emergent medical condition in which the penile skin, scrotal skin, or foreskin gets caught within the teeth of a zipper or the slider itself. This can lead to complications such as urethral involvement, skin loss, or tissue necrosis. We propose a novel technique to aid in the release of entrapped skin utilizing wire cutters directed at the inferior portion of the zipper pull.

Objectives

To describe a novel technique to free entrapped penile skin and compare its performance to the well-established median bar technique in a simulated setting.

Methods

A randomized cross-over design was used to compare techniques on successful release, time to release and tissue injury using an animal model of raw chicken skin entrapped in a zipper. Statistical significance was assessed at p < 0.05.

Results

Twenty-two participants were included. There was no statistically significant difference between the novel technique and the median bar technique regarding successful release (100% vs 95.5%, respectively), median time to release (29.1 vs 26.4 seconds, respectively), or frequency of tissue injury (22.7% vs 27.3%).

Conclusion

Performance using our novel technique for removal of penile skin from a zipper is similar to the median bar release technique regarding. Our novel technique may be a valid treatment option for the release of entrapped penile skin in a zipper mechanism in the emergency department setting.
